Last call for art phonebook!
Calling all art groups. It's your last chance to put your name down to be listed in a brand new A-Z directory of art organisations in West Lancashire.

West Lancashire District Council's Arts Development Service is currently finalising its first ever specialist phonebook listing the names, addresses, contacts and details of all the art groups who provide a service in the area.

Already lots of local organisations have come forward with their details but there's still time for any last minute entries to ensure that the directory lists as many as possible.

It is free to sign up to the new contact book and is a fantastic opportunity for organisations to reach new members but the deadline is 24th September.

The directory will be as easy as using the 'Yellow Pages' and will cover performing arts, creative writing, visual arts, music, dancing and other service providers in the creative world.

Councillor Rob Bailey, Portfolio Holder for Leisure, said: "This is a brilliant opportunity for organisations to reach new members and it will also let people in the district know about the variety of amateur, voluntary and professional groups here in West Lancashire. They will be featured free of charge in a quality directory but without the headache of having to search through so many pages! But hurry to be in with a chance to be featured in this new publication."

Once finalised, the directory will be published in the Chapel Gallery section, and in public buildings across the district.
